The Kallbach is an orographic left tributary of the Urft about seven kilometers long in the area of the municipality of Kall in the North Rhine-Westphalian district of Euskirchen . In the upper reaches up to the confluence of the Salbersbach, the stream is also called Weiersbach .
geography
course
Weiersbach
The Weiersbach rises a good 800 meters northwest of the center of Sistig at an altitude of 533 m above sea level. NHN on federal road 258 .
From here the stream flows northeast towards Rinnen , passing Frohnrath on the left slope and about 600 meters before Rinnen from the right takes on the Salbersbach , which is about half a kilometer longer and emerges southeast of Sistig on the edge of a forest bay.
Kallbach
Then return the now Kallbach called stream just to the northwest in the direction of the inflow Salbersbachs and then flows around in quick turn to the right to Fronrather head , after which he is equal to the two-kilometer long Rotzbach tapers from the left. Now on the north-east course, it flows through the nature reserve Kallbach and Rotzbach to the district of Golbach . Here it takes up the three and a half kilometers long stream of the same name from the left and flows along the state road 105 to Kall .
In the village the brook flows from the left and at an almost right angle into the Urft coming from the south .
Its 7.2 km long run ends about 153 meters below its source, so it has an average bed gradient of 21 ‰.
Catchment area
The 15.01 km² catchment area of the Kallbach lies in the North Eifel and is drained to the North Sea via the Urft, Rur , Maas and Hollands Diep .
The border of the catchment area stretches from the confluence in the north approximately westwards to the summit of Kindshardt , from there in an inwardly curved arc approximately to the confluence of the L 105 with the B 258 a little west of Broich .
From here the B 258 runs south-south-east very precisely on the watershed, which is on the Krekeler Heide at over 590 m above sea level. NHN reached the highest point in the catchment area. From there it continues in a north-easterly to north-westerly direction, each a little west of Diefenbach , Steinfelderheistert and then Rinnen and finally back over the Horsehead and Loshardt to the mouth; On this entire section it is nowhere more than 600 meters away from the Salbersbach and Kallbach rivers. The catchment area is therefore noticeably left-leaning.
